Maybe I didn't explain it well enough.
I like printing monthly view, since there is a lot of fore planning that we all do. When I print out monthly view, it prints 6 weeks on 81/2 x 11 page. This is the same regardless of whether I select to print one month per page, or not. The six weeks' printout compresses the days, so that some appts/schedules do not print. If I go to print weekly view, the most I get is 2 weeks and that doesn't work for me. And I don't want to multiple pages to cover the 4 weeks I want to see/post on the fridge. Is there anyway to adjust the monthly view printout so that only 4 or 5 weeks print out?
